YouTube has begun censoring videos produced by Prager University, and now the conservative nonprofit is fighting back.
Currently, a total of 21 PragerU videos have been placed by Google under “restricted mode,” which limits access to them for many schools and families in what is intended to be a protection from inappropriate language and explicit adult or sexual content. Based on the nature and content of the PragerU videos—which are educational, generally age-appropriate, and largely composed of simple animation—it’s hard not to conclude that the real reason they have been listed as “restricted” is their conservative perspective.
